Summary

In Part 2 of this story, retired Intelligence Detective Gary Jenkins continues looking into the drug investigation and conviction of Sammy Gravano. The listener learns how local drug dealer Michael Papa befriends Gravano’s son, Gerard Gravano. The Phoenix narcotics squad is picking up rumors about a new gang selling ecstasy, muscling other street-level dealers, and claiming to be under the protection of the famous Gambino hitman, Sammy Gravano. The local cops still do not believe this to be true, but they continue investigating. The U.S. Customs arrested an Ecstasy courier at the border and turn him into an informant. They learn he has been supplying a friend of the Gravano family named Michael Papa. This is the final piece that allows the police to bring in the DEA and go up on a wiretap of Papa. They quickly learn that Papa and Gerard Gravano used poorly coded conversations about selling drugs. From this, they spin off into more wiretaps, some of which are on Sammy Gravano and his family’s phones. These taps lead them to the final conversation they use to file charges against the Gravano family. Gerard Gravano calls his mother and tells her his Dad said it was ok to send 70 to give to Mike. Sammy Gravano’s daughter transported the money to Sammy Gravano. he calls his wife and complains the delivery was short $5,000. Sammy Gravano and his wife argue, and later Gravano admitted he miscounted.
